Output ebbaccdd6b21bd821fd49da9b5069e98bf6fa1cae15ad1e2046eb14b8b3d077d:0

value
2215620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0112516f80ac72efc484eff42e5eb7f19d963bc1 OP_EQUAL
address
31ngYVxJsVzuAhkQTGsms5jowiGPjB1xSb
transaction
ebbaccdd6b21bd821fd49da9b5069e98bf6fa1cae15ad1e2046eb14b8b3d077d